What Are Irregular Periods?

Irregular periods refer to any variation in your normal menstrual cycle. A healthy cycle usually ranges from 21 to 35 days. If your periods come too early, too late, or stop altogether, it may indicate a problem.

These changes are often linked to menstrual cycle irregularities, which can include hormonal, lifestyle, or medical factors.

 

Common Causes of Irregular Periods

1. Hormonal Imbalance

Hormones like estrogen and progesterone control your menstrual cycle. When they are out of balance, it can lead to hormonal imbalance irregular periods.

This is one of the most common reasons women face irregular cycles today.

2. Stress and Lifestyle Factors

Stress has a direct impact on your hormones. High stress levels can delay ovulation or even stop it temporarily.

This is why many women notice reasons for delayed periods during stressful situations like work pressure, exams, or emotional challenges.

3.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S)

PCOS is a common condition where hormonal imbalance affects ovulation. Women with PCOS often experience irregular or missed periods.

It is considered one of the leading reasons for irregular periods in young women.

4. Thyroid Disorders

The thyroid gland plays a key role in regulating hormones. Any imbalance—whether hypothyroidism or hyperthyroidism—can affect your menstrual cycle.

5. Sudden Weight Changes

Rapid weight gain or loss can disturb hormone levels and ovulation. This is another important factor contributing to the causes of irregular periods.

6. Excessive Exercise

Over-exercising can lead to hormonal disruptions, especially in women with low body fat, causing missed or irregular periods.

7. Birth Control Methods

Contraceptives like pills, injections, or IUDs can alter your cycle. Some women may experience lighter or irregular periods.

8. Pregnancy and Breastfeeding

Missing a period is often the first sign of pregnancy. Breastfeeding can also delay periods due to hormonal changes.

9. Perimenopause

As women approach menopause, hormonal fluctuations become more common. This often explains why periods become irregular in women over 40.

10. Chronic Medical Conditions

Health conditions like diabetes or autoimmune disorders can also disrupt menstrual cycles.

 

Symptoms That May Accompany Irregular Periods

Irregular periods are often associated with:

  • Heavy or very light bleeding
  • Severe cramps
  • Spotting between cycles
  • Missed periods for months
  • Mood swings and fatigue

Recognizing these signs can help identify the causes of irregular periods early.

 

When Should You See a Doctor?

Consult a doctor if:

  • Your periods stop for more than 3 months
  • You experience unusually heavy bleeding
  • There is sudden change in your cycle
  • You have severe pain during periods

Early consultation helps in identifying the root cause and avoiding complications.

 

Diagnosis and Medical Evaluation

Doctors may recommend:

  • Hormone level tests
  • Thyroid function tests
  • Ultrasound scans
  • Detailed medical history

These tests help pinpoint the exact causes of irregular periods and guide treatment.

 

Treatment Options

1. Lifestyle Changes

A balanced diet supports hormone health and keeps your cycle regular. Regular exercise like walking or yoga helps maintain body balance. Managing stress through relaxation techniques is important for hormonal stability. Getting enough sleep each night allows your body to recover properly. These simple habits can naturally improve menstrual health and reduce irregularities. 

2. Medications

Medications can help regulate irregular periods effectively. Hormonal therapy balances estrogen and progesterone levels, improving cycle regularity. Birth control pills are commonly used to control bleeding and stabilize hormones. Additionally, treating underlying conditions like thyroid disorders or PCOS with proper medication can restore a normal menstrual cycle and support overall reproductive health. 

3. Treating Underlying Conditions

Managing conditions like PCOS or thyroid disorders can help restore a normal cycle.
